技术博客
技术方案选择:架构规范与业务需求的平衡艺术

技术方案选择:架构规范与业务需求的平衡艺术

文章提交: CatchDream348
2026-05-27
技术选型架构规范运行标准业务需求

本文由 AI 阅读网络公开技术资讯生成,力求客观但可能存在信息偏差,具体技术细节及数据请以权威来源为准

> ### 摘要 > 本文探讨技术方案选择过程中,如何在严守基本运行标准的前提下,科学评估架构规范的实际价值,并将其与真实业务需求深度对齐,从而确定兼具可行性、可扩展性与成本效益的最终实施方案。强调技术选型不应脱离业务语境,架构规范需服务于运行稳定与迭代效率双重目标,而非流于形式。 > ### 关键词 > 技术选型, 架构规范, 运行标准, 业务需求, 实施方案 ## 一、技术选型的基本原则 ### 1.1 技术选型过程中的关键考量因素 技术选型从来不是一场孤立的参数比拼,而是一次在约束中寻找张力的理性舞蹈。它始于对“基本运行标准”的敬畏——那些不容妥协的底线:系统可用性、数据一致性、安全合规性、响应延迟阈值……它们如地基般沉默却不可撼动。在此之上,架构规范的价值才真正浮现:它并非一纸静态文档,而是团队经验沉淀为可复用判断的结晶;是过往故障教训凝结成的风险预警图谱;更是跨职能协作的语言契约。然而,当规范与业务节奏发生摩擦时,真正的专业主义不在于机械执行,而在于追问——这一条“必须遵循”的规范,此刻究竟守护的是稳定性,还是惯性?是真实风险,还是想象中的完美?技术选型的深层智慧,正在于把抽象的“规范”翻译成具体的“代价”:多花两周适配某中间件,能换来未来半年运维人力下降30%吗?放弃某开源组件的最新特性,是否会让下个季度的营销活动上线延迟?每一个选项背后,都站着未被言明的业务心跳。 ### 1.2 如何评估技术方案与业务目标的契合度 契合度,不是匹配度。匹配是将技术参数填入业务需求表格的填空游戏;契合则是让技术语言与业务语境彼此听懂、相互校准的对话过程。当产品团队说“用户需要秒级响应”,技术团队若只关注P99延迟数字,便可能错过前端缓存策略或边缘计算的轻量解法;当运营提出“下季度要支持三倍流量峰值”,若仅堆砌服务器资源而不审视链路瓶颈,便是在用成本掩盖设计缺陷。真正的契合,要求技术决策者俯身进入业务现场:参与用户访谈,理解转化漏斗卡点;共读销售复盘报告,识别高价值场景的技术敏感带;甚至站在客服工单堆里,听见那些未被写进PRD的“真实崩溃时刻”。此时,“业务需求”不再是文档末尾的模糊条款,而成为有温度、有颗粒度、有时效刻度的决策坐标——它让技术选型从“能不能做”跃迁至“值不值得现在做”,让每一次架构权衡,都带着对业务生命节律的尊重。 ### 1.3 运行标准在技术选型中的基础作用 运行标准是技术世界的重力法则——它不承诺最优,但保障存在。没有它,再炫目的架构也如沙上之塔:一个未定义的超时阈值可能引发级联雪崩,一处缺失的幂等设计足以让支付重复扣款,一段未经验证的降级逻辑会在大促高峰彻底失语。这些标准之所以“基本”,正因其源于血泪教训的最小公约数:它们不是理想国里的数学推演,而是生产环境反复碾压后幸存下来的生存守则。在选型过程中,运行标准构成不可逾越的“红区边界”——任何方案若在可用性、容错性、可观测性等维度低于此线,无需进入第二轮评估。但更深刻的洞见在于:标准本身亦需被动态审视。当新业务场景(如IoT设备海量低功耗接入)暴露出原有标准对连接模型的覆盖盲区时,技术团队的责任不是绕道而行,而是以运行标准为锚点,推动其进化——将“新增设备接入延迟≤500ms”写入新版规范,正是技术理性对业务现实最庄重的回应。 ### 1.4 案例分析:成功的技术选型决策过程 某内容平台在重构推荐引擎时面临关键抉择:沿用成熟但扩展受限的Java微服务架构,或转向新兴的Rust+gRPC轻量栈。团队未急于 benchmark 对比,而是先回归本源——梳理核心运行标准:推荐结果端到端延迟必须稳定≤800ms(P95),日均错误率<0.01%,且需支持每季度两次AB实验快速迭代。随后,他们将架构规范拆解为可验证动作:“服务自治性”对应熔断配置覆盖率,“可观测性”具象为指标埋点完备度,“可维护性”量化为新成员上手平均耗时。最终,Rust方案虽在初期开发成本略高,但在延迟稳定性(实测P95=620ms)、内存占用(降低47%)及热更新支持上显著优于旧架构;更重要的是,其工具链天然契合“快速实验”这一核心业务需求——新策略上线周期从3天压缩至4小时。决策落定那一刻,技术团队并未庆祝技术胜利,而是与产品、算法同事共同签署了一份《运行标准协同承诺书》,将本次选型中验证有效的延迟监控阈值、错误分类规则、灰度发布节奏全部固化为下一阶段的共同契约。这便是技术选型最动人的完成态:方案落地之处,恰是业务与工程共识生长的土壤。 ## 二、架构规范的实用价值评估 ### 2.1 架构规范的标准化优势 架构规范绝非束缚创造力的绳索,而是团队在混沌中校准方向的罗盘。当多个技术模块由不同背景的工程师并行开发时,统一的接口契约、日志格式、错误码体系与部署约束,便成为无声却高效的协作语言——它让新成员不必重读百页文档就能理解服务边界,让运维人员无需逐行调试即可定位异常链路,更让一次跨系统联调从“三天排查网络超时”压缩为“三十分钟确认熔断阈值”。这种可预期性,正是规模化交付的隐性基石。某内容平台在重构推荐引擎时,将“服务自治性”具象为熔断配置覆盖率、“可观测性”量化为指标埋点完备度,正是借规范之尺,把抽象工程能力转化为可验证、可传承的动作单元。标准化在此刻显露出它最温柔的力量:不是抹平差异,而是为差异预留安全的接口;不是追求千篇一律,而是确保每一次不一致,都经过深思熟虑的权衡。 ### 2.2 过度规范化的潜在风险 当规范从经验结晶蜕变为教条图腾,技术决策便悄然滑向危险的斜坡。一条未经业务语境检验的“必须使用Kubernetes编排”,可能让边缘轻量场景背负冗余调度开销;一份沿用五年的“所有API须经网关鉴权”,或在IoT设备直连场景中制造不可逾越的握手延迟。规范一旦停止呼吸,就会变成压在迭代节奏上的玻璃罩——看似透明,实则窒息。更隐蔽的风险在于认知惰性:当“遵循规范”成为免责盾牌,追问“为何而设”便成了多余动作。某次技术评审中,团队因“缓存层必须双写”条款否决了单写+事件驱动的优化方案,却未追溯该条款诞生于三年前一次数据库主从延迟事故——而当前基础设施已全面升级。此时,规范不再是守护者,而成了遮蔽现实变化的薄雾。真正的专业主义,永远保有对规范本身的审视勇气。 ### 2.3 如何量化架构规范的实施价值 量化规范的价值,关键在于拒绝空泛的“提升质量”“增强稳定性”等模糊表述,转而锚定可追踪的业务脉搏与工程信号。例如,“服务自治性”规范若要求熔断配置覆盖率达100%,其价值可映射为故障平均恢复时间(MTTR)下降百分比;“可观测性”规范若定义核心链路埋点完备度≥95%,则直接关联告警准确率提升与根因定位耗时缩短。某内容平台将推荐引擎选型中验证有效的延迟监控阈值、错误分类规则、灰度发布节奏固化为《运行标准协同承诺书》,正是把规范从静态条款转化为动态契约——后续每季度复盘时,团队不再争论“是否合规”,而是核查“P95延迟是否持续≤620ms”“灰度发布平均耗时是否稳定在4小时内”。当规范能被业务结果反向验证,它才真正拥有了生命力。 ### 2.4 业界最佳实践:架构规范的应用经验 业界成熟团队早已超越“制定规范”的初级阶段,转向“活化规范”的深层实践。领先实践共性在于三点:其一,规范必附带“适用场景说明书”,明确标注每条约束生效的前提条件(如“本条仅适用于高并发交易链路,查询类服务可豁免”);其二,建立规范“生命周期看板”,实时展示各条款在最近三次重大故障复盘中的触发频次与修正建议;其三,推行“规范共建会”,邀请产品、算法、运维代表共同签署阶段性契约——正如某内容平台在推荐引擎重构后签署的《运行标准协同承诺书》。这些实践背后,是对一个朴素真理的回归:架构规范不是技术部门的内部法典,而是业务与工程在真实战场共同签下的停战协议与进攻约定。 ## 三、总结 技术选型的本质,是在运行标准的刚性约束下,对架构规范进行动态价值重估,并将其深度锚定于真实业务需求的演进节奏之中。本文强调,架构规范不应是脱离上下文的教条,而应作为可验证、可协商、可进化的协作契约;运行标准则需兼具稳定性与适应性,既守护系统生存底线,也保有面向新场景的演进弹性。从内容平台推荐引擎重构的实践可见,真正有效的实施方案,诞生于技术理性与业务语感的交汇点——当延迟阈值、灰度节奏、错误分类等要素被共同签署为《运行标准协同承诺书》,技术决策便完成了从“工程选择”到“组织共识”的跃迁。唯有如此,技术才不止于支撑业务,而成为驱动业务生长的内在节律。
加载文章中...